A former Cabinet Secretary has sensationally come out of guns blazing and fired salvos at President William Ruto for lying to Kenyans.
Former Cabinet Secretary for Agriculture and Livestock Development Mithika Linturi said he was not in talks with President William Ruto as he claimed a fortnight ago during his visit to Meru where he insuniated he would be offering state jobs to him and former CS Peter Munya.
This is after Meru governor Mutuma M’ethingia asked the President to give Munya and Mithika appointments.
During the tour, President Ruto said he talks to Mithika and will soon reward him with a state job.
“We have not spoken for ling. The last time we spoke was when we visited the State House together with Meru bishops. Why should the President lie that we talk? I also don’t want his job,” Mithika said.
He added that he does not want a state appointment and will look for his own job hinting he might vie for a political seat in 2027. Mithika was second in the Meru gubernatorial seat after he lost to former governor Kawira Mwangaza in 2022.
The former Meru Senator who is known to shoot from the hip said Kenyans are tired of lies.
He said the projects President William Ruto was launching in Meru are not his while others have not even commenced.
“I respect Meru and am not going to be silent anymore permanently we have like minded people who are saying things are not going on well the like minded people are Meru residents on ground who are saying there is no Market in Kianjai, the people who use St Ann-Miomponi road are being lied to that the contractor is on the road while nothing meaningful has happened,” Mithika said.
He added the Maua sewerage system that was commissioned by President William Ruto was initiated by former Kitui governor Charity Ngilu when she was minister for water.
“I was the member of parliament when Charity Ngilu commissioned the project after I asked from former Prime minister Raila Odinga when we were in New York with him,” Mithika said.
The former Igembe South MP said he tried to mend his relationship with President William Ruto but it became irreconcilable.
“I have known President William Ruto for about 20 years we have been friends with whom we met during President Moi’s regime,” he said.
He said President William Ruto has done a mockery to the Kenyan constitution by agreeing with the broadbase government because there is no vibrant opposition to check the government and parliament has gone to bed with the executive making Kenyans suffer.
“Bringing the country together doesn’t mean you bring the opposition to government who will defend the people the opposition mandate is to check the government,”
Mithika added that SHA is not working and Kenyans do not want housing tax.
“Parliament has gone to bed with executive for instance how did the legislators allow the housing levy yet those who are taxed are not going to own the house,” he added
He spoke in Meru on the vernacular TV station Weru TV over Easter holiday.
Asked why he is coming out to reveal such things when it’s too late, he said they were not agreeing on all things in the cabinet.
“Former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ua did not agree with the housing levy as he said there was no need of taxing people who are already paying mortgage,” he said.
He defended Rigathi Gachagua saying that he was defending the people and was always truthful and factual.
Mithika said he has been silent for nine months but now he was irked by lies and will now come out guns blazing.
He said it is not automatic that Meru will vote for President Ruto in 2027.
“I think we made a terrible mistake and we need to apologise to the people of Meru by supporting President William Ruto blindly without any agreements,” he said.
